原文:Linux内存占用大,用Shell脚本自动定时清除/释放内存

Linux系统buff cache 中缓存数据占用内存过高,定时清理buff cache ,释放系统内存 root权限创建脚本文件: touch cleanCache.sh amp amp vim cleanCache.sh bin bash echo 开始清理缓存 sync sync sync 写入硬盘,防止数据丢失 sleep 延迟 秒 echo gt proc sys vm drop cac ...

2021-02-20 22:24 0 509 推荐指数:

查看详情

CentOS/Linux内存占用大,用Shell脚本自动定时清除/释放内存

CentOS/Linux内存占用大,用Shell脚本自动定时清除/释放内存来自:互联网 时间:2020-03-22 阅读:114以下情况可能造成Linux内存占用过高服务配置存在直接分配错误,或隐性分配不合理等程序有BUG被恶意流量数据包攻击资源配置与流量不科学CentOS/Linux内存占用 ...

Wed Jan 13 21:29:00 CST 2021 0 333
在CentOS6.9上Shell脚本定时释放内存cache

一、写Shell脚本 mkdir -p /var/script/ vim /var/script/freemem.sh 写入以下Shell脚本: #!/bin/bash # 当前已使用的内存大小 used=`free -m | awk 'NR==2' | awk '{print ...

Mon Apr 29 01:59:00 CST 2019 0 503
Linux 如何释放Hugepage 占用内存

示例: 当前Hugepage 占用内存756M [root@prim ~]# grep -i huge /proc/meminfo AnonHugePages: 0 kBHugePages_Total: 378HugePages_Free: 378HugePages_Rsvd ...

Wed Sep 08 19:31:00 CST 2021 1 152
释放SQL Server占用内存

由于Sql Server对于系统内存的管理策略是有多少占多少,除非系统内存不够用了(大约到剩余内存为4M左右),Sql Server才会释放一点点内存。所以很多时候,我们会发现运行Sql Server的系统内存往往居高不下。 这些内存一般都是Sql Server运行时候用作缓存的,例如你 ...

Wed Nov 27 17:29:00 CST 2013 1 6543
 
粤ICP备18138465号  © 2018-2025 CODEPRJ.COM